    The Potential of Printed Electronics and Personal Fabrication in Driving the Internet of Things

    In the early nineties, Mark Weiser, a chief scientist at the Xerox Palo Alto Research Center (PARC), wrote a series of seminal papers that introduced the concept of Ubiquitous Computing. Within this vision, computers and others digital technologies are integrated seamlessly into everyday objects and activities, hidden from our senses whenever not used or needed. An important facet of this vision is the interconnectivity of the various physical devices, which creates an Internet of Things. With the advent of Printed Electronics, new ways to link the physical and digital worlds became available. Common printing technologies, such as screen, flexography, and inkjet printing, are now starting to be used not only to mass-produce extremely thin, flexible and cost effective electronic circuits, but also to introduce electronic functionality into objects where it was previously unavailable. In turn, the growing accessibility to Personal Fabrication tools is leading to the democratization of the creation of technology by enabling end-users to design and produce their own material goods according to their needs. This paper presents a survey of commonly used technologies and foreseen applications in the field of Printed Electronics and Personal Fabrication, with emphasis on the potential to drive the Internet of Things

    The role of gesture and non-verbal communication in popular music performance, and its application to curriculum and pedagogy

    Jane Davidson states that ‘the use of the body is vital in generating the technical and expressive qualities of a musical interpretation’ (2002, p. 146). Although technique and expression within music performance are separate elements, ‘they interact with, and depend upon, one another’ (Sloboda, 2000, p. 398) and, therefore, require equal consideration. Although it is possible for a musician to perform with exceptional technical prowess but little expression (Sloboda, 2000), it is important that the significance of the expressive qualities of the performer, and the ramifications of these on the delivery of the given performance, are acknowledged because whilst ‘sound is the greatest result of performance’ (Munoz, 2007, p. 56), music is not exclusively an auditory event; principally because ‘sound is essentially movement’ (Munoz, 2007, p. 56). As a performing art, music relies on the use of the physical self and body in the communicative process, and may require more than technical skill and proficient instrumental handling to be truly communicatively effective not least because, as stated by Juslin and Laukka, ‘music is a means of emotional expression' (2003, p. 774). Through a designed interdisciplinary framework, this thesis examines the use of expressive gesture and non-verbal communication skills in popular music performance, and investigates how these communicative facets can be incorporated into popular music performance education within a higher education curriculum. To do this, this work explores the practices of student and professional musicians, focusing on the areas of gesture, persona and interaction, and uses ethnographic case studies, qualitative interview processes and extracts of video footage of 3 rehearsals and live performances to investigate the importance of the physical delivery of the given musical performance. The findings from these investigations are then applied to existing educational theories to construct a pedagogical approach which will provide student musicians with the knowledge and skill to understand the implications of the art of performance through assimilated study, allowing performers to develop their own unique style of artistic expression, and creating well-rounded, empathetic, and employable musicians who have a visceral understanding of their art form

    Interactive Tango Milonga: An Interactive Dance System for Argentine Tango Social Dance

    abstract: When dancers are granted agency over music, as in interactive dance systems, the actors are most often concerned with the problem of creating a staged performance for an audience. However, as is reflected by the above quote, the practice of Argentine tango social dance is most concerned with participants internal experience and their relationship to the broader tango community. In this dissertation I explore creative approaches to enrich the sense of connection, that is, the experience of oneness with a partner and complete immersion in music and dance for Argentine tango dancers by providing agency over musical activities through the use of interactive technology. Specifically, I create an interactive dance system that allows tango dancers to affect and create music via their movements in the context of social dance.     The composer as technologist : an investigation into compositional process

    This work presents an investigation into compositional process. This is undertaken where a study of musical gesture, certain areas of cognitive musicology, computer vision technologies and object-orientated programming, provide the basis for a composer (author) to assume the role of a technologist and acquire knowledge and skills to that end. In particular, it focuses on the application and development of a video gesture recognition heuristic to the compositional problems posed. The result is the creation of an interactive musical work with score for violin and electronics that supports the research findings. In addition, the investigative approach into developing technology to solve musical problems that explores practical composition and aesthetic challenges is detailed

    Designing interactive technology for cross-cultural appreciation of intangible cultural heritage: Chinese traditional painting and puppetry

However, few studies focus on using interactive technology to enhance the appreciation of Intangible Cultural Heritage (ICH) amongst cross-cultural audiences. This dissertation explores the design of interactive technologies to support the cultural appreciation, learning, and experience of Chinese ICH. In addition, the research seeks to explore the value of Human-Computer Interaction (HCI) design strategies in supporting the appreciation of ICH. The research uses HCI design strategies to specifically explore how interactive technology might be effectively utilised in two case-study contexts, supporting traditional Chinese painting and traditional Chinese puppetry. To this end, in stage one of the research, a qualitative study involving interviews, workshops, and fieldwork for design was undertaken with potential cross-cultural audiences and both Chinese and international painting and puppetry practitioners. Based on the results of these studies, several suggestions were developed for safeguarding ICH across cultural boundaries. In the next stage of the research, two interactive applications were designed and deployed that supported cross-cultural audiences’ appreciation of traditional of ICH. One application explored Chinese painting, the other Chinese puppetry. Using both qualitative and quantitative methods, studies were conducted that examined the efficacy of both applications and offered suggestions for a holistic approach to cross-cultural appreciation through the use of interactive applications. The analysis focuses on the use of element-based archiving to increase aesthetic appreciation, gestural/tangible interfaces for cultural engagement, and the use of interactive access to inspire self-expression and collaborative appreciation. Finally, this research relies on practical methods to deconstruct cultural elements from the HCI perspective and enhance the cross-cultural appreciation of Chinese ICH. It thus provides a framework for assisting non-Chinese people to better understand the cultural significance of Chinese ICH. The findings have design implications for both HCI researchers and digital heritage researchers
